Why Learning Recycling Vocabulary Matters in Finland

Finland has a highly organized recycling system, and citizens are expected to sort their waste diligently. Knowing the relevant Finnish vocabulary not only makes everyday life easier but also demonstrates respect for local customs and environmental policies. By learning these terms, you can confidently participate in recycling, understand signs and instructions, and contribute positively to sustainability efforts in Finnish society.
